    Caring for your Dahlia Passion Fruit is relatively simple, making it suitable for both experienced gardeners and beginners alike. Place the plant in a location that receives full sun (6–8 hours daily). Ensure the soil is well-draining and nutrient-rich for optimal growth. Water your dahlia plant consistently, about 2–3 times a week, keeping the soil evenly moist but not waterlogged.

    To encourage continued blooming, it’s important to prune off any dead or faded flower heads. Fertilize your dahlia plant every 3–4 weeks with a balanced fertilizer to provide essential nutrients.
